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
543 34293183767 097756351 767
1501585 8828437
1501585 8828437
8891298809 36 4582157
All about undefined
Interested in learning more?
1501585 8828437
8891298809 36 4582157
See more
27483505667 55970098802 35337318
96448240627 26941600821 6041 28687988
See more
20 85352 3302618
47 528312 731547 7586 97
See more